你查询的IP:[121.8.35.64]  地理位置:中国–广东

最新查询203.89.155.11 58.16.170.15 120.30.245.215 117.57.216.80 116.196.18.84 119.2.176.131 118.239.226.37 203.207.64.87 123.128.30.84 121.8.35.64 116.194.185.111 124.67.232.103 123.99.128.76 210.25.55.23 203.192.154.100 119.162.172.108 202.123.96.124 125.31.192.179 203.212.60.70 202.38.164.45 202.75.208.215 202.127.224.7 121.52.224.32 203.134.240.204 123.206.233.7 59.155.35.18 125.171.218.62 210.2.58.222 218.96.178.163 120.48.75.69 60.245.128.126